From b9b905a6747ebb6cb50aad43a26610a503416ebb Mon Sep 17 00:00:00 2001
From: lin <sbla5888@163.com>
Date: Mon, 26 Feb 2024 18:05:42 +0800
Subject: [PATCH] 物业公司居民评价平均分计算
---
src/main/java/org/springblade/modules/property/mapper/PropertyCompanyScoreMapper.xml | 15 +++++++++++++--
1 files changed, 13 insertions(+), 2 deletions(-)
diff --git a/src/main/java/org/springblade/modules/property/mapper/PropertyCompanyScoreMapper.xml b/src/main/java/org/springblade/modules/property/mapper/PropertyCompanyScoreMapper.xml
index c60c98d..479ed50 100644
--- a/src/main/java/org/springblade/modules/property/mapper/PropertyCompanyScoreMapper.xml
+++ b/src/main/java/org/springblade/modules/property/mapper/PropertyCompanyScoreMapper.xml
@@ -3,7 +3,8 @@
<mapper namespace="org.springblade.modules.property.mapper.PropertyCompanyScoreMapper">
<!-- 通用查询映射结果 -->
- <resultMap id="propertyCompanyScoreResultMap" type="org.springblade.modules.property.entity.PropertyCompanyScoreEntity">
+ <resultMap id="propertyCompanyScoreResultMap"
+ type="org.springblade.modules.property.entity.PropertyCompanyScoreEntity">
<result column="id" property="id"/>
<result column="property_company_id" property="propertyCompanyId"/>
<result column="score" property="score"/>
@@ -14,7 +15,17 @@
<select id="selectPropertyCompanyScorePage" resultMap="propertyCompanyScoreResultMap">
- select * from jczz_property_company_score where is_deleted = 0
+ select *
+ from jczz_property_company_score
+ where is_deleted = 0
+ </select>
+
+
+ <select id="getScore" resultType="java.lang.Integer">
+ select sum(score)
+ from jczz_property_company_score
+ where is_deleted = 0
+ and property_company_id = #{propertyCompanyId}
</select>
--
Gitblit v1.9.3